
App分发的流程需要多长时间?详细解析
在数字化转型和移动应用主导的今天,App 的分发效率直接决定了产品能否快速触达用户并形成市场竞争力。许多团队在开发完成后才发现,分发环节远比想象中复杂:不仅涉及应用商店的审核流程,还需要处理签名、合规、灰度发布和用户获取等问题。要回答“App分发的流程需要多长时间”这一问题,必须拆解整个流程链条,并结合不同平台的差异进行分析。
一、App 分发的基本流程
- 代码开发与打包
应用开发完成后,团队需要生成可安装的应用包:Android 端是 APK 或 AAB,iOS 端是 IPA。这一环节主要受团队构建环境和自动化程度的影响。如果配备了 CI/CD(持续集成/持续交付)流水线,通常只需几分钟即可完成构建;如果是手动打包,加上环境配置和证书签名,可能需要 1–2 小时。 - 证书签名与安全校验
应用分发前必须进行签名。Android 使用 keystore 文件,iOS 则需要 Apple Developer Program 的证书和 provisioning profile。这不仅是安全机制,也是审核环节的重要前提。签名配置正确时仅需数分钟,但若遇到证书过期、团队账号权限不足等情况,可能会延迟数天。 - 应用商店上传
开发者需要将应用上传到相应的分发渠道,例如 Google Play、App Store、华为应用市场、应用宝等。上传过程通常在 30 分钟内完成,但需要填写详尽的应用信息,包括:应用简介、隐私政策、图标截图、分级分类、合规声明等。这一信息准备环节往往比上传文件本身更耗时。 - 审核与合规检查
这是影响分发时间差异最大的环节。- iOS App Store:苹果的审核较为严格,通常需要 24 小时至 3 个工作日。若涉及支付、数据采集、隐私权限调用(如定位、麦克风),审核周期可能延长。
- Google Play:审核速度相对较快,一般 1–3 天,但针对新开发者账号或敏感类应用,可能需要长达一周的审核期。
- 国内应用商店:如华为、小米、OPPO、Vivo 等,审核周期一般为 1–3 天,但不同厂商要求不一致。例如部分厂商会要求额外的资质材料(ICP 备案、游戏版号),这些可能导致周期延长至数周。
- 分发与用户可见
审核通过后,应用才能在商店内上架并对用户可见。这通常是即时生效的,但也有延迟发布的选项。开发者可设置灰度策略,让应用先对部分用户开放,再逐步扩展范围。
二、影响分发时间的核心因素
- 应用类别
游戏类应用通常需要更严格的内容合规检查,例如防沉迷机制、版号审批,因此周期往往比工具类、社交类更长。 - 开发者账号级别
新账号在提交应用时会被重点审核,Google Play 和苹果商店都有“信任积累机制”。老账号、合规记录良好的开发者通常能获得更快的审核速度。 - 合规性要求
在中国市场,游戏上架必须取得版号;涉及医疗、金融的应用可能需要额外的资质证明。缺失材料会导致审核反复,延迟时间难以预测。 - 发布策略
若团队选择全量上线,分发时间即等于审核时间;若选择灰度发布,则上线过程可能分阶段展开,整体时间拉长,但风险可控。
三、案例分析
- 独立开发者的工具类应用
一位个人开发者在 App Store 提交了一款备忘录工具。由于功能简单、隐私合规到位,审核仅用时 26 小时。整体分发流程(打包、上传、审核到上架)不到 2 天。 - 大型游戏厂商的新作
某游戏厂商在中国市场上线一款 MMORPG。虽然在 iOS 和 Google Play 的审核周期为 3–5 天,但由于需要申请版号并走合规流程,整个分发周期从申请到正式上架长达 6 个月以上。 - 金融类应用的迭代版本
一家银行的手机银行 App 发布新版本,因涉及支付和敏感权限,苹果审核时要求补充合规说明。原本预计 48 小时上线,实际耗时 7 天。
四、时间预估参考
综合各类情况,可以大致归纳如下:
- 工具类、社交类普通应用:
- 打包与上传:0.5–2 小时
- 审核与上架:1–3 天
- 总体:1–4 天
- 游戏类应用(不涉及版号):
- 打包与上传:1–3 小时
- 审核与上架:3–7 天
- 总体:3–10 天
- 中国区涉及版号或特许资质的应用:
- 审核与合规:1–6 个月
- 总体:2–6 个月
五、优化分发时间的实践
- 自动化流水线
建立 CI/CD 工具链,实现“一键打包 + 自动上传”,可将开发者操作时间缩短 80% 以上。 - 提前准备合规材料
隐私政策、应用分级、必要资质应在开发早期准备,避免因材料缺失导致反复提交。 - 灰度与分批发布
先在小范围渠道或测试通道分发,及时发现问题,再全量上线,可以避免因版本缺陷导致的紧急下架。 - 跨平台分发管理工具
使用像 Firebase App Distribution、TestFlight 或第三方分发平台,可以在正式上架前快速分发测试版本,加速团队迭代。
在现实业务中,App 分发并不是一个简单的上传动作,而是包含打包、签名、上传、审核、合规检查和发布策略在内的复杂流程。时间长短取决于应用类型、平台政策和合规要求。从极简工具类的“1–2 天”到合规复杂的“半年以上”,差异巨大。对开发团队而言,理解流程并主动优化,是缩短分发时间、抢占市场窗口的关键。